Transaction 5bdf61609a1bf33e68c9a28d7f006b53c6b300b6ab925554d0836187f77513ee
1 Input
1 Output
-
5bdf61609a1bf33e68c9a28d7f006b53c6b300b6ab925554d0836187f77513ee:0
- value
- 108286
- script pubkey
- OP_0 OP_PUSHBYTES_20 187d38560a3a0e25db1658463492eddcf4617a17
- address
- bc1qrp7ns4s28g8ztkcktprrfyhdmn6xz7sh69mpl9